Got the coach back from American Coach today. I can't describe the reversal of emotion from my first post to this one. The technicians they dispatched are first rate. Both are 15 year+ employees and have built these coaches. They have addressed all concerns and have easily saved us 6 months of "could not duplicate" visits to dealerships. New plumbing, undercoating, new slide gear pump, AquaHot, generator bracket, toilet, the list goes on. My biggest concern with all of this was safety and how to deal with the many concerns we had. This type of service and explanation made me feel safe again and put a ton of confidence in the brand. It's what we wanted all along. I do feel like we had a good snag. I felt the complaints were necessary. The fix was so spot on. My hat goes off to American Coach. They did it right. My story has a happy ending. My understanding of the process is better and I would recommend the brand. So, there it is. Thanks to all who chimed in. Can't wait to go out again....and start a new list!!

I'm impressed. I don't think any other manufacturer in this price range would have sent two technicians cross country like this!
Newmar paid my expenses to drive our rig from the Pacific Northwest to the Spartan factory in IN to replace the front axle assembly. They decided it needed to be done at the Spartan factory due to the amount of work required. So yes, there are other manufacturers that stand behind their rigs.
